Job description
Organization:

Capital Development / Engineering Construction

Role Purpose:

The Project Controls Specialist (Scheduler / Cost Controller) is responsible for providing integrated schedule and cost control support to capital projects, in alignment with the Capital Development initiative to strengthen Project Governance and Control for Capital Planning and Execution.
This role ensures projects are planned, monitored, and controlled effectively with respect to schedule, cost, and forecast, while reducing administrative burden on Project Managers and enabling them to focus on project leadership and safe execution in the field.

Key Accountabilities:

Scheduling & Project Planning

• Develop, maintain, and update detailed project schedules in support of capital execution

• Monitor schedule performance and identify risks, delays, and mitigation strategies

• Support integration of schedule logic with cost and forecast information

• Provide schedule insights to support timely and efficient project execution

• Support multi project environments where Project Managers oversee capital projects

Cost Control & Financial Governance

• Prepare and maintain project forecasts

• Support monthly accruals and financial close activities

• Perform contractor billing reviews and validation

• Track and manage Change Orders and cost impacts

• Create, track, and reconcile Purchase Orders (POs)

• Support cost tracking and reporting systems (e.g., Maximo)

• Participate in and support contractor cost control meetings

Project Governance & Controls

• Provide integrated schedule and cost visibility to support informed decision making

• Strengthen alignment between project progress, spend, and forecast

• Identify cost, schedule variances, and escalate risks proactively

• Support auditability, transparency, and consistency across projects

• Contribute to continuous improvement of project controls processes and tools

Project Manager Support

• Remove administrative and transactional cost control activities from Project Managers

• Enable PMs to focus on:

o Project leadership and decision making

o Stakeholder and contractor management

o Safe execution in the field

• Act as a key project controls partner to the PM team

Required Qualifications & Experience:

• Experience in project scheduling, cost control, or project controls within capital projects

• Strong understanding of forecasting, accruals, and budget management

• Experience working in multi project environments

• Proficiency with scheduling and cost tracking tools (e.g., Primavera, Excel based tools, Maximo)

• Strong analytical, organizational, and communication skills

• Ability to work collaboratively with Project Managers, Finance, and Contractors

Key Competencies:

• Project controls and financial discipline

• Attention to detail and data accuracy

• Risk identification and proactive problem solving

• Strong stakeholder communication

• Ability to balance multiple priorities efficiently
